Honesty and Dishonesty

The Powers and Pitfalls of Truth Telling.

Honesty is essential for building trust and healthy relationships, but it can also be painful when misused. In this four-lesson series, you’ll explore how kindness can hide the truth about yourself, how compassion can enable harmful behaviors, and how honesty without love can cause harm. By learning how to balance truth and love, this course will help you navigate the complexities of honesty in relationships in ways that foster care and mutual respect.

Communicating Effectively

Speaking Up with Confidence and Respect.

Clear and effective communication is key to any successful relationship. In this four-lesson series, you’ll learn how to make direct requests, discover the power of saying “no” in healthy ways, recognize the difference between assertiveness and abrasiveness, and discern when and how to communicate warnings. By mastering these communication skills, this course will help you speak up with confidence while still respecting others in all of your relationships.

Expecting Sacrifice

The Cost and Reward of Commitment.

Sacrifice is an essential part of meaningful relationships, but it must be balanced and mutual. In this four-lesson series, you’ll explore values that might impede prioritizing relationships, learn how to balance power and responsibility through mutual sacrifice, and explore the ultimate sacrifice required by the covenant of marriage. You’ll also examine how unmet needs and uninvited guests in committed relationships can lead to the destruction of a relationship. Regardless of the commitment level of your relationship, this course will help you navigate the complexities of sacrifice.

Repairing Trust

Ingredients for Healing from Betrayal.

Trust is fragile, but it can be rebuilt with intention, patience, and mutual effort. In this four-lesson series, you’ll learn how to navigate disagreements by balancing tolerance and compromise, understand how actions must align with words for true accountability, and explore how forgiveness, mercy, and grace can coexist with healthy boundaries. You’ll also discover how to break free from myths and embrace the steps necessary for authentic forgiveness. Whether you’re the offender or offended party, this course will give you the tools to rebuild and strengthen trust that has been lost.
